What level of privacy does the law require DHR to provide with regard to the data reported by physicians?

0

DHR must ensure that the information included in the public reports cannot reasonably lead to identification of any individual female. DHR is also required to ensure that the names and identities of the physicians filing reports remain confidential. DHR is not permitted to collect or maintain information regarding who uses the website, but is required to monitor the website on a weekly basis to prevent and correct tampering. See O.C.G.A. 31-9A-6(f), 31-9A-6 (h).
